Development Planning Method

Waterfall

This system requires all the requirements of the system to be defined before the project begins.

Design and development all focus on the requirements tabled before the beginning of the project.

After development, testing is done to ascertain if the requirements were all fulfilled

Agile

All the requirements are treated as a continuous process where all developers are connected in making the whole project a success.

Design, testing and all the project requirements fall into one big ongoing process.

All the tasks are broken into segments commonly referred to as sprints.
